Friend Weinstein

2 people named Friend Weinstein found in Georgia and Illinois.

Refine Your Search Results
All Filters

Friend Weinstein

Resides in Atlanta, GA
Includes Address(1) Email(1)

Weinstein Friend

Resides in Geneva, IL
Also known as Friend Weinstein Includes Address(1) Phone(1) Email(1)

Demographic Info for Friend Weinstein

Statistics based on US Census data for all 2 people with this name.